| Beschrijving voorzijde | Allegory of the armillary sphere with 4 points symbolizing the four corners of Earth, supported by a stylized hand with a symbology of land and sea, as a background. Below, an astrolabe and the designer`s signature. |
|---|---|
| Schrift voorzijde | Latin (cursive) |
| Opschrift voorzijde | Charters Almeida |
| Beschrijving keerzijde | Mythical figure that has elements representing the continuity of life and the symbol of Agarta which means wisdom, absolute knowledge and art. Below, the twelve stars of the European Community. 2 silver hallmarks, one official and another of the mint. |
